6 Ways to Start a Business as a Physical Therapist Assistant

    1) Go back to school and get a massage license
    2) Go back to school and become a PT
    3) Start a PT practice and hire or contract a PT to do your evaluations and re-evaluations
    4) Start an online business or Telehealth 2.0 practice
    5) Affiliate Marketing
    6) Consulting

    Little confused on how 4 works…as a PTA I would be allowed to do “consulting” but it wouldn’t be considered an “evaluation”? And I can create a training plan but without it being considered a “POC”? Can you expand more on it please cause I’m interested on how that works

    • @AaronLeBauer
      @AaronLeBauer  Před 10 měsíci

      When I talk about “consulting” I’m not talking about “consulting” individual patients and doing something illegal or that’s grey zone therapy.
      I’m talking about being as advisor for other businesses, software, coaching other PTA’s, etc…
      If you want to treat patients you need to use one of the other avenues mentioned.
